Quantum Cellular Automata
Commonly used in Quantum Computing
Quantum Cellular Automata (QCA) is a theoretical model of quantum computation that uses a grid of quantum cells whose interactions perform computational tasks. It explores how information can be processed through the local interactions of these cells, potentially enabling new forms of parallelism and efficiency in quantum information processing.
How It Works
Quantum Cellular Automata consist of a regular grid or lattice of quantum cells, each of which can exist in a superposition of states. These cells interact with their immediate neighbours according to predefined quantum rules, which govern how the states evolve over time. Unlike classical cellular automata, where rules are deterministic and based on binary states, QCA employs quantum mechanics principles such as superposition and entanglement, allowing for more complex and parallel state transformations. The evolution of the entire system is typically described by unitary operations that preserve quantum coherence, enabling the automaton to perform computations through local interactions that collectively process information.
Common Use Cases
- Simulating quantum systems where local interactions determine overall behaviour.
- Developing models for quantum algorithms that leverage parallelism for efficiency.
- Researching scalable quantum architectures that could outperform traditional quantum computers.
- Exploring fault-tolerant quantum computation through local error correction mechanisms.
- Studying fundamental questions in quantum information theory and complexity.
Why It Matters
Quantum Cellular Automata represent a promising avenue for advancing quantum computing beyond current models. Their emphasis on local interactions and parallel processing could lead to more scalable and robust quantum architectures, which are critical for practical quantum computers. For IT professionals and certification candidates, understanding QCA broadens knowledge of emerging quantum paradigms and the theoretical foundations that might underpin future quantum technologies. As research continues, QCA could influence the development of new algorithms, error correction methods, and hardware designs, making it an important concept in the evolving landscape of quantum information science.